Route optimisation is the process of finding the most efficient paths for multiple deliveries or stops, considering factors like distance, time, traffic, and vehicle capacity.

The software leverages advanced algorithms to assess delivery addresses, time windows, traffic patterns, and vehicle capacities, generating the most efficient routes for your fleet.Â

A runsheet is a structured list of all the delivery or pickup jobs a driver needs to complete on a route. It shows where they need to go, in what order, and what needs to be done at each stop.
It usually includes:
All delivery or pickup addresses
Sequence of stops (optimised for time, distance, and fuel)
Consignment or job details
Special instructions for each stop
Time windows or deadlines
Contact details for customers
Estimated arrival times (ETAs)
Live Traffic Integration pulls real-time traffic data into your route planning, so your drivers follow the smartest path at any moment. It helps your team avoid delays, stay accurate, and deliver on time.
Here’s what it does:
Builds routes using real-time and historical traffic data, giving you more realistic travel times
Optimise routes when traffic conditions change
Improves ETA accuracy, helping you keep customers updated and boost on-time performance
